Cooperation with Guanghua School of Management at Peking University - Program for the Next Generation of Leaders Launched

Beijing. Support for the next generation of leaders: Bayer and the Guanghua Management School at Peking University (PKU) have signed a 2-year cooperation memorandum. Under the agreement, Bayer will offer two students full scholarships in addition to internships at Bayer Coatings. Bayer and PKU will also put in place a series of reciprocal lectures by senior managers and lecturers. This is the first ever such scholarship program between a Chinese university and an international company.

In an address at the event announcing the cooperation, Daniel Meyer, President of Coatings in Asia Pacific for Bayer MaterialScience, explained the significance of the cooperation. “Due to a rapid expansion of our business, we need to identify and cultivate those talented future leaders who share Bayer values and possess a good knowledge of Bayer business operations.” Students will spend their first two semesters in residence at the Guanghua Management School, before going to Europe to finish their studies at the renowned French management school ESSEC. Upon graduation, they will be awarded a dual Master of Business Administration (MBA) degree from Peking University and ESSEC.
Bayer's commitment to education already includes endowed university chairs in the fields of sustainable development, intellectual property, and health policy and education. Bayer and the Guanghua Management School aim to establish a successful model of cultivating high level managerial talents through their collaboration.
